The Brownwood Lions will square off against the Glen Rose Tigers at 7:30 p.m. on Friday. Both come into the matchup bolstered by wins in their previous matches.
If Glen Rose heads into halftime all tied up, they better play a good second half: that's when Brownwood took over last week. Brownwood walked away with a 17-7 win over Wall on Friday. The victory made it back-to-back wins for the Lions.
Meanwhile, Glen Rose didn't have too much trouble with Gatesville on the road on Friday as they won 28-12. Given the Tigers' advantage in MaxPreps' Texas football rankings (they are ranked 127th, while the Hornets are ranked 447th), the result wasn't entirely unexpected.
Brownwood pushed their record up to 2-0 with that victory, which was their fifth straight on the road dating back to last season. As for Glen Rose, their win bumped their record up to an identical 2-0.
Brownwood beat Glen Rose 46-34 in their previous matchup back in September of 2023. Does Brownwood have another victory up their sleeve, or will Glen Rose turn the tables on them? We'll have the answer soon enough.
